Description of the problem | Tl* the contact owns a 2010 ford fusion. The contact stated while driving 25 mph the vehicle began to jerk and lunge. The vehicle was taken to a dealer for diagnosis and the contact was told the transmission needed to be flushed again. The vehicle was repaired. Two days later while driving 40 mph the vehicle failed to change gears, slowed down independently, and would not accelerate more than 25 mph. The vehicle was taken to a dealer for diagnosis and the contact was informed that the transmission need to be replaced. The vehicle was repaired. Six months later, the failure recurred. The manufacturer was notified of the failure. The vehicle was not repaired. The failure mileage was 15,000 and the current mileage was 124,000. |
